Latest Patents

Janos Szabo's latest patents include a groundbreaking method for adjusting the slack of a brake assembly and a comprehensive brake assembly design. The first patent details a method that adjusts the slack in a brake assembly featuring a brake disc and a brake pad. This system utilizes an actuator that moves the brake pad into frictional engagement with the brake disc, allowing for precise control of axial slack distance. The second patent outlines a brake assembly that includes a brake disc engaging with a vehicle wheel and a brake pad that operates effectively in both dynamic braking and parking brake modes. The integration of a dynamic actuator and a dedicated parking brake actuator ensures reliable frictional engagement across various conditions.
